Arizona water law primer, and the hole in the middle of it
Why this matters. Arizona regulates the same physical water 2 completely different ways depending on whether a court calls it “surface water” or “groundwater.” The line between those 2 categories is a legal fiction that the Arizona Supreme Court has admitted rests on a hydrological misconception, and it is the reason a Saudi dairy company could pump for free.
Everything in the export story flows from this one structural fact. Read this before the mechanism doc.

The pre-1980 groundwater rule
Before 1980, Arizona applied the “reasonable usereasonable useYou can use the water however you like until it unreasonably harms someone else's use. This is Wisconsin's groundwater rule. The catch: it is enforced by a lawsuit after the harm, not by a permit beforehand.” doctrine, sometimes called the American rule. A landowner could withdraw as much groundwater as desired in conjunction with reasonable use of the overlying land, regardless of the effect on neighbors (Ariz. L. Rev. 49:321).
The one real limit was transportation. In Farmers Investment Co. v. Bettwy (“FICO”), 113 Ariz. 230 (1976), the Arizona Supreme Court held that water may not be pumped from one parcel and transported to another just because both overlie a common source, if the plaintiff’s land or wells suffer injury (Justia).
FICO enjoined mining companies and the City of Tucson. It threatened the mining economy and municipal water delivery at the same time, and that is what forced the 1980 Act.
2. The 1980 Groundwater Management Act
What triggered it
Two pressures converged.
Legal pressure came from FICO, which broke the water supply arrangements of cities and mines simultaneously and created what one contemporaneous account called enormous controversy.
Federal pressure came from the Central Arizona ProjectCentral Arizona ProjectThe 336 mile canal carrying Colorado River water to Phoenix and Tucson. Arizona agreed to stand last in line for that water, so this is what gets cut first in a shortage.. The CAPCentral Arizona ProjectThe 336 mile canal carrying Colorado River water to Phoenix and Tucson. Arizona agreed to stand last in line for that water, so this is what gets cut first in a shortage. is the 336 mile canal that carries Colorado River water from Lake Havasu to Phoenix and Tucson. The authorizing legislation contained language about Arizona controlling its groundwater overdraft, and Interior Secretary Cecil Andrus threatened CAP funding and non-Indian CAP allocations to force the issue (Univ. of Colorado law archive).
Governor Bruce Babbitt later admitted he engineered that threat. In a 2023 interview he described telling Andrus: “Cec, you have to threaten to cancel the Central Arizona Project in order to motivate people to get going. Of course, I will deny that I ever asked you to do it, and I will condemn you for over-arching federal interference” (Arizona Daily Star).
Statewide overdraft at the time ran about 2.2 million acre-feetacre-footEnough water to cover 1 acre a foot deep: 325,851 gallons. Roughly what 2 or 3 suburban households use in a year. per year, close to half of consumption. Note the mechanism: Arizona’s landmark groundwater law passed because a governor borrowed a federal threat and aimed it at his own legislature. That pattern repeats in the Fondomonte story.
What it created
| Instrument | What it does | Where it applies |
|---|---|---|
| ADWR | The Arizona Department of Water Resources, the regulator itself | Statewide |
| Active Management Area (AMA) | Metering, reporting, quantified groundwater rights, conservation requirements, a management goal | Designated basins only |
| Irrigation Non-Expansion Area (INA) | No new irrigated acreage beyond what existed at designation | Designated basins only |
| Assured Water Supply rule | New subdivisions must show 100 years of physically, continuously and legally available supply | Inside AMAs only |
| Irrigation grandfathered rights | Farmers who legally irrigated with groundwater in the 5 years before Jan 1, 1980 keep pumping | Inside AMAs |
The original 4 AMAsActive Management AreaAn Arizona zone where groundwater pumping is actually regulated: metered, reported, and capped. Outside these zones there historically were no limits at all. were Phoenix, Pinal, Prescott and Tucson. Santa Cruz split off from Tucson in the 1990s, making 5. Douglas was added in 2022, Willcox in December 2024, and Ranegras Plain in January 2026, for 8 as of July 2026 (ASU AZ Water Innovation Initiative, ADWR press release Jan 12, 2026).
Two INAsIrrigation Non-Expansion AreaA lighter Arizona designation that freezes how much land can be irrigated without imposing full pumping regulation. came with the code (Joseph City and Douglas), and ADWR added the Harquahala INAIrrigation Non-Expansion AreaA lighter Arizona designation that freezes how much land can be irrigated without imposing full pumping regulation. in 1982. Douglas INA became the Douglas AMAActive Management AreaAn Arizona zone where groundwater pumping is actually regulated: metered, reported, and capped. Outside these zones there historically were no limits at all. in 2022.
The Act survived a takings challenge in Town of Chino Valley v. City of Prescott, where the Arizona Supreme Court held that landowners never owned the groundwater molecules, so regulating withdrawal took nothing from them.

3. The critical gap
The GMA regulates inside AMAs and INAs. Outside them, the pre-1980 reasonable use rule survives, legislatively confirmed.
Estimates of how much of Arizona that leaves unregulated vary by source and by how many AMAs existed when the estimate was made:
| Source | Share of land area outside AMAs | As of |
|---|---|---|
| ADWR, quoted in Ariz. L. Rev. 49:321 | 87 percent | 2007, 5 AMAs |
| Pacific Institute | 87 percent (AMAs cover 13 percent) | 2013, 5 AMAs |
| ADWR / Arizona Water Facts | More than 75 percent (AMAs are “less than a quarter”) | 2017, 5 AMAs |
| JAWRA peer-reviewed study | 75 percent completely unregulated (AMAs plus INAs) | 2024, 7 AMAs |
So “roughly 80 percent” is a fair statement, and the honest range is 75 to 87 percent. The 3 AMAs added since 2022 moved the number by a few points, not by an order of magnitude.
The inverse is what makes the politics hard. Those same AMAs hold over 75 percent of Arizona’s population. The regulated minority of the land contains the voting majority of the people, and rural legislators have blocked pumping limits on the unregulated majority of the land for 45 years.
In the unregulated 80 percent, before 2026, a large agricultural operation faced:
- No permit to pump.
- No meter.
- No annual reporting of volume.
- No volumetric charge for the water itself.
- No cap tied to recharge.
The marginal cost of an acre-footacre-footEnough water to cover 1 acre a foot deep: 325,851 gallons. Roughly what 2 or 3 suburban households use in a year. was the electricity to lift it. That is the arbitrage.
4. Transporting groundwater between basins
Arizona liberalized the FICO transportation rule as part of the 1980 compromise, then re-tightened it in 1991.
Outside AMAs today, under A.R.S. § 45-544 (statute):
- Within a sub-basin, or within a basin that has no sub-basins, groundwater moves freely with no damages owed.
- Between sub-basins of the same basin, groundwater moves subject to payment of damages, and injury is not presumed from the fact of transportation.
- Groundwater generally may not move away from a basin entirely, with carve-outs for mineral extraction and a few named basins.
The 1991 Groundwater Transportation Act added Article 8.1, which bars moving groundwater from outside an initial AMA into an initial AMA unless specifically authorized, A.R.S. § 45-551 (statute).
The statutory carve-outs, the “transportation basinsgroundwater transportation basinSpecific Arizona basins that the law allows water to be pumped out of and moved to a city. Butler Valley is one, which is why leasing it to a foreign hay grower caused an uproar.,” are:
| Basin | Statute | Notes |
|---|---|---|
| McMullen Valley | § 45-552 | La Paz County. Transport only from land irrigated before Jan 1, 1988 |
| Butler Valley | § 45-553 | La Paz County. Almost entirely state or federal land, set aside as a groundwater reserve for the initial AMAs. Only the state or its political subdivisions may transport |
| Harquahala INA | § 45-554 | La Paz and western Maricopa. Withdrawal to 1,000 feet, at a rate causing no more than 10 feet per year of decline |
| Big Chino sub-basin (Verde River basin) | § 45-555 | Yavapai County. Transport only from land irrigated Jan 1, 1975 to Jan 1, 1990 |
| Upper San Pedro basin | § 45-555.01 | Transport to the Douglas AMA. Added after the original 4 |
Source: A.R.S. Title 45 index and ASU AZ Water Innovation Initiative.
Count carefully. The 1991 Act carved out 4 basins, and the Governor’s office in 2023 described Butler Valley as one of Arizona’s “5 water transportation basinsgroundwater transportation basinSpecific Arizona basins that the law allows water to be pumped out of and moved to a city. Butler Valley is one, which is why leasing it to a foreign hay grower caused an uproar.,” which reflects the later upper San Pedro addition (Governor’s office, Oct 2, 2023). Both counts appear in credible sources. Article 8.1 currently contains 5 transportation provisions.
Butler Valley matters to the Fondomonte story precisely because it is state-controlled groundwater reserve land. Arizona set it aside for Phoenix and Tucson to draw on someday, then leased the surface to an alfalfa operation that pumped the reserve for free.
5. The Colorado River overlay
Groundwater is the loophole, and the reason Arizona cares so much about the loophole is that its surface water is shrinking.
Why Arizona is junior
The Boulder Canyon Project Act of 1928 authorized Hoover Dam and apportioned the Lower Basin: 4.4 million acre-feet per year to California, 2.8 to Arizona, 0.3 to Nevada. Arizona refused to ratify the Colorado River CompactcompactA binding agreement between states that Congress approves. Once approved it becomes federal law and overrides conflicting state rules. The Great Lakes Compact is one. for decades and litigated instead.
Arizona v. California, 373 U.S. 546 (1963), confirmed Arizona’s 2.8 million acre-feet and, critically, held that Arizona’s tributary use did not count against that apportionment.
The price came in 1968. To get California’s support for the Colorado River Basin Project Act authorizing the CAP, Arizona accepted that CAP water would be junior to California’s 4.4 million acre-feet in a shortage. Arizona’s biggest water project sits at the bottom of the priority stack.
The shortage machinery
The 2007 Interim Guidelines set shortage tiers based on projected January 1 elevation at Lake Mead. The 2019 Lower Basin Drought ContingencycontingencyA condition written into a purchase contract that lets you walk away if something checks out badly. Drafting these well costs an hour of attorney time and is the cheapest protection in the whole process. Plan (signed into federal law April 16, 2019) layered additional contributions on top. Both expire at the end of 2026.
Combined reductions to Arizona:
| Tier | Lake Mead elevation | Arizona reduction (acre-feet) |
|---|---|---|
| Tier 0 | 1,090 to 1,075 ft | 192,000 |
| Tier 1 | 1,075 to 1,050 ft | 512,000 |
| Tier 2a | 1,050 to 1,045 ft | 592,000 |
| Tier 2b | 1,045 to 1,025 ft | 640,000 |
| Tier 3 | Below 1,025 ft | 720,000 |
Source: CAP briefing materials, CSG West presentation.
Nearly all of it lands on CAP, in CAP’s internal priority order. The 2023 Tier 2a shortage of 592,000 acre-feet was about 34 percent of CAP’s normal supply, 21 percent of Arizona’s Colorado River supply, and 9 percent of Arizona’s total water use (CRWUA).
The first users cut are the CAP Excess and Agricultural pools, which is why Pinal County farmers went back to groundwater. Where the post-2026 rules stand, as of July 2026
The 7 basin states have failed to agree. The Upper Basin (Colorado, Utah, Wyoming, New Mexico) and the Lower Basin (California, Arizona, Nevada) remain deadlocked after 5 years of negotiation, mainly over whether the Upper Basin accepts mandatory cuts (Water Desk, July 2026).
In May 2026, Reclamation announced it would proceed with its own plan. The preferred alternative is a 10 year framework under which Interior issues new operating guidelines every 2 years, with the first covering 2027 and 2028 (Colorado Springs Gazette, June 6, 2026).
Acting Reclamation Commissioner Scott Cameron said in June 2026 that the final environmental impact statement and record of decision would issue in mid to late summer 2026, and that Interior would gladly adopt a 7-state deal later if one materializes. The Lake Powell water year begins October 1 and Lake Mead’s begins in December.
Interior has signaled that the Secretary could cut Lower Basin deliveries by up to 3 million acre-feet, about 40 percent of the Lower Basin’s CompactcompactA binding agreement between states that Congress approves. Once approved it becomes federal law and overrides conflicting state rules. The Great Lakes Compact is one. apportionment. At a May 2026 briefing for Arizona water users, CAP head Brenda Burman presented modeling and noted that given diminished Powell releases, the Upper Basin is “in a definite breach of the Compact by Sept. 30 of 2026” (Water Desk, July 2026).
As of July 24, 2026, no record of decision has issued and no 7-state agreement exists. Treat every number in this section as live.
6. What to carry forward
- Arizona regulates the river hard and regulated most of the aquiferaquiferUnderground rock or sand with water in the spaces between the grains. It is not an underground lake. Water seeps through it slowly, often only feet per year. not at all. The gap is jurisdictional, not hydrological.
- The unregulated share of Arizona’s land area is roughly 80 percent, and the credible range is 75 to 87 percent.
- The binding threshold is the exempt well definition, 35 gpm, plus the 2 acre definition of irrigation.
- Reform arrived in 1980 only when a governor imported a federal threat. It arrived again in 2024 to 2026 only through agency action, because the legislature would not act.
- Colorado River cuts push demand onto groundwater. The 2 systems are connected through economics even where the law says they are not.
